Output 58b6fbc2cbfd70f12a3ac66d09bcd66c1925bc0318ef6c657af26ddbf769af20:17

value
999335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75cce74f1ef029ff24681c236f6ee8141bd8dafc OP_EQUAL
address
3CRtSwFjGm3Bwg5cq4RUBdiN59Ee6Fovsy
transaction
58b6fbc2cbfd70f12a3ac66d09bcd66c1925bc0318ef6c657af26ddbf769af20
confirmations
151376
spent
true